The Growth of Online Casinos and Market Dynamics
Data indicates that the global online gambling market was valued at approximately $50 billion in 2023 and is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of over 11% through 2028. This growth is underpinned by increasing smartphone penetration, improved broadband infrastructure, and a burgeoning interest in eSports and virtual betting platforms.
A key component of this expansion is the diversification of player preferences. Today’s online players seek not only the traditional offerings of slots and table games but also immersive live dealer experiences, skill-based games, and innovative betting formats that blur the lines between gaming and social interaction.

2. Mobile-First and Cross-Platform Gaming
The proliferation of smartphones has made mobile-first design a necessity. Industry reports suggest that over 85% of players access casino platforms via mobile devices, demanding optimized interfaces for small screens and varied networks. Cross-platform compatibility ensures continuity of gameplay, making it possible for users to transition seamlessly between devices without losing progress or experience quality.
Regulatory Environment and Its Impact on Industry Evolution
| Region | Recent Regulatory Changes | Industry Impact |
|---|---|---|
| European Union | Updated AML and GDPR compliance rules; licensing reforms in the UK and Malta | Increased transparency and consumer protection, fostering trust but raising operational costs |
| North America | Legalization of sports betting and online casino in multiple states (e.g., New York, Michigan) | Massive market expansion, attracting affluent demographics and boosting innovation investments |
| Asia-Pacific | Expansion of licensing frameworks in Japan, South Korea, and Australia | Rapid market growth, but also complex regulatory fragmentation that challenges operators |
